#PhotoFriday today is Corbett’s Temperance Hotel, Paradise Street. Opened in 1842 by Joseph Corbett as a boarding and coffee house. The hotel was demolished c.1888β€”89 to make way for the building of the Post Office. Ref: WPS Large Views #LibraryofBham #Brumpic

Arabic 'anti-Frankish' poetry of the crusading era: an introduction and some practical approaches Seminar presented by Kate Arnold (Nottingham Trent) as part of the SOAS History Seminar Series.

Looking forward to this at @soasuni.bsky.social in a couple of weeks. I'll be talking about Arabic poetry related to the Crusades, sharing some of my PhD research and discussing sonic/musical approaches to the poems.
May include performance! 🎢🎡
